Co je nového v Azure Container Apps

Tento článek obsahuje důležité aktualizace a nové funkce dostupné v Azure Container Apps.

Listopad 2023

Funkce Popis
Obecně dostupné: Akcelerátory cílových zón Akcelerátory cílových zón poskytují pokyny k architektuře, referenční architekturu, referenční implementace a automatizaci zabalené pro nasazení platforem úloh ve velkém měřítku v Azure.
Public Preview: Profily vyhrazených úloh GPU Azure Container Apps podporuje výpočetní výkon GPU ve svých vyhrazených profilech úloh, aby bylo možné odemknout výpočetní prostředí strojového učení pro úlohy řízené událostmi.
Public Preview: Doplňky vektorové databáze Azure Container Apps teď poskytuje doplňky pro tři varianty opensourcové databáze: Qdrant, Milvus a Weaviate.
Public Preview: Odolnost založená na zásadách Nová funkce odolnosti umožňuje bezproblémově se zotavit z požadavků na službu a odchozích závislostí pouhým přidáním jednoduchých zásad.
Public Preview: Kódování do cloudu Azure Container Apps teď automaticky sestaví a zabalí kód aplikace pro nasazení.

Září 2023

Funkce Popis
Obecně dostupné: Azure Container Apps v cloudu v Číně Služba Azure Container Apps je teď dostupná v Číně – sever 3.
ACA způsobilá pro plány úspor Azure Container Apps má nárok na plán úspory v Azure pro výpočetní prostředky.

Srpen 2023

Funkce Popis
Obecně dostupné: Vyhrazený plán Vyhrazený plán Azure Container Apps je teď obecně dostupný v novém typu prostředí profilů úloh. Při používání vyhrazených profilů úloh se účtuje na výpočetní instanci ve srovnání se spotřebou, ve které se účtují jednotlivé aplikace.
Obecně dostupné: UDR, NAT Gateway a menší podsítě Vylepšené síťové funkce teď umožňují větší kontrolu nad výchozím přenosem dat a podporovat menší podsítě v prostředích profilů úloh.
Obecně dostupné: Úlohy Azure Container Apps Kromě nepřetržitě běžících služeb, které se můžou škálovat na nulu, služba Azure Container Apps teď podporuje úlohy. Úlohy umožňují spouštět bezserverové kontejnery, které provádějí úlohy, které se spouštějí až do dokončení.
Obecně dostupné: Sdílení prostředků mezi zdroji (CORS) Funkce CORS umožňuje konkrétním zdrojům volat v aplikaci prostřednictvím prohlížeče. Zákazníci Azure Container Apps teď můžou snadno nastavit sdílení prostředků mezi zdroji z portálu nebo prostřednictvím rozhraní příkazového řádku.
Obecně dostupné: Inicializační kontejnery Inicializační kontejnery jsou specializované kontejnery, které se spouští až po dokončení před tím, než se kontejnery aplikací spustí v replice. Můžou obsahovat nástroje nebo instalační skripty, které se nenachází v imagi vaší aplikace kontejneru.
Obecně dostupné: Připojení svazků tajných kódů Kromě odkazování na tajné kódy jako proměnné prostředí teď můžete tajné kódy připojit jako svazky v kontejnerových aplikacích. Vaše aplikace mají přístup ke všem nebo vybraným tajným kódům jako k souborům na připojeném svazku.
Obecně dostupné: Spřažení relací Spřažení relací umožňuje směrovat všechny požadavky z jednoho klienta do stejné repliky Container Apps. To je užitečné pro stavové úlohy, které vyžadují spřažení relací.
Obecně dostupné: Odkazy služby Azure Key Vault na tajné kódy Odkazy služby Azure Key Vault umožňují zdroj tajných kódů aplikace kontejneru z tajných kódů uložených ve službě Azure Key Vault. Pomocí spravované identity aplikace kontejneru platforma automaticky načte hodnoty tajných kódů ze služby Azure Key Vault a vloží ji do tajných kódů vaší aplikace.
Public Preview: Další porty TCP Služba Azure Container Apps teď podporuje další porty TCP a umožňuje aplikacím přijímat připojení TCP na více portech. Tato funkce je ve verzi Preview.
Public Preview: Šifrování mTLS na úrovni prostředí Když se vyžaduje komplexní šifrování, mTLS zašifruje data přenášená mezi aplikacemi v rámci prostředí.
Vyřazení: Rozhraní API ACA preview verze 2022-06-01-preview a 2022-11-01-preview Od 16. listopadu 2023 se rozhraní API řídicí roviny Azure Container Apps verze 2022-06-01-preview a 2022-11-01-preview vyřadí z platnosti. Před tímto datem přejděte na nejnovější stabilní verzi rozhraní API (2023-05-01) nebo nejnovější verzi preview rozhraní API (2023-04-01-preview).
Dapr: Stabilní konfigurační rozhraní API Rozhraní Dapr Configuration API je teď stabilní a podporované v Azure Container Apps. Informace o integraci Dapr s Azure Container Apps

Červen 2023

Funkce Popis
Obecně dostupné: Stav spuštění Stav spuštění pomáhá monitorovat stav a funkčnost aplikace kontejneru.
Public Preview: Azure Functions pro mikroslužby nativní pro cloud Hostitele funkce Azure Functions, modul runtime, rozšíření a aplikace Azure Functions je možné nasadit jako kontejnery do stejného výpočetního prostředí. Pro vývoj více typů aplikací, jako jsou mikroslužby, můžete použít centralizovanou síť, pozorovatelnost a hranici konfigurace.
Public Preview: Azure Spring Apps v Azure Container Apps Aplikace Azure Spring je možné nasadit jako kontejnery do služby Azure Container Apps ve stejném výpočetním prostředí, takže pro vývoj více typů aplikací, jako jsou mikroslužby, můžete použít centralizované sítě, pozorovatelnost a hranici konfigurace.
Public Preview: Doplňky azure Container Apps Při vývoji aplikací v Azure Container Apps se často potřebujete připojit k různým službám. Místo toho, abyste předem vytvářeli služby a ručně je připojovali k kontejnerové aplikaci, můžete rychle vytvořit instance služeb na úrovni vývoje, které jsou navržené pro neprodukční prostředí označovaná jako "doplňky".
Public Preview: Bezplatné a spravované certifikáty TLS Spravované certifikáty jsou bezplatné a umožňují automaticky zřizovat a obnovovat certifikáty TLS pro libovolnou vlastní doménu, kterou přidáte do aplikace kontejneru.
Dapr: Vylepšené spuštění více aplikací Slouží dapr run -f . ke spouštění více aplikací Dapr a zobrazení protokolů aplikace zapsaných do konzoly a místního souboru protokolu. Naučte se používat protokoly spuštění s více aplikacemi.

Květen 2023

Funkce Popis
Obecně dostupná: Omezení příchozích IP adres Umožňuje aplikacím kontejnerů omezit příchozí provoz HTTP nebo TCP tím, že povolí nebo zakáže přístup ke konkrétnímu seznamu rozsahů IP adres.
Obecná dostupnost: Podpora protokolu TCP Azure Container Apps teď pro příchozí přenos dat podporuje použití jiných protokolů založených na protokolu TCP než HTTP nebo HTTPS.
Obecně dostupné: GitHub Actions pro Azure Container Apps Azure Container Apps umožňuje použít GitHub Actions k publikování revizí do vaší aplikace kontejneru.
Obecně dostupné: Azure Pipelines pro Azure Container Apps Azure Container Apps umožňuje používat Azure Pipelines k publikování revizí do vaší aplikace kontejneru.
Dapr: Snadné vytvoření komponenty Teď můžete nakonfigurovat a zabezpečit závislé služby Azure tak, aby používaly rozhraní Dapr API na portálu pomocí funkce Service Připojení or. Zjistěte, jak se připojit ke službám Azure prostřednictvím komponent Dapr na webu Azure Portal.